I'm not a fan of leeches. No, I don't mean those fat black worms that attach themselves to you and suck the blood, but these people who once they become fairly friendly with you instead of just appreciating your companionship they see it as an opportunity to get this and that from you, and to always hint at and wrangle for more. It seems to be something in human nature to "squeeze" those close to them, and they see the closeness as a chance to suck things out of you. I think this is selfishly using someone and they seem to make a lifestyle out of it. That people stop squeezing me this way.

Heavenly Father, we come before you on behalf of ###, who is seeking your intervention in a situation where he feels that certain individuals in his life are taking advantage of his kindness and friendship. Lord, we ask for your guidance and protection for ### as he navigates these relationships.

In your Word, you teach us to love one another and to treat others with kindness and respect. You also warn us against selfishness and using others for personal gain. We pray that you would open the eyes of those who are squeezing ### in this way, helping them to see the error of their actions and to change their behavior.

Lord, we ask for your wisdom and discernment for ### as he interacts with these individuals. Grant him the strength to set healthy boundaries and to assert himself when necessary. Help him to find the balance between showing love and kindness, while also protecting his own well-being.

We also pray for a transformation in the hearts of those who are engaging in this behavior. May they come to understand the value of genuine friendship and learn to appreciate others for who they are, rather than what they can gain from them.

Lord, we trust in your power to bring about change and healing in relationships. We ask for your grace and mercy to be poured out upon ### and those involved, that they may experience reconciliation and restoration.

In the name of Jesus, we pray. Amen.

Scripture References:
- Proverbs 19:22 - "What is desirable in a person is kindness, and it is better to be poor than a liar."
- Philippians 2:3-4 - "Do nothing out of selfish ambition or vain conceit. Rather, in humility value others above yourselves, not looking to your own interests but each of you to the interests of the others."
- Matthew 7:12 - "So in everything, do to others what you would have them do to you, for this sums up the Law and the Prophets."
